One such deal is Everton’s move for Lille right-back Zeki Celik.

Castles revealed what he thinks of Celik and that the Toffees face competition from Tottenham Hotspur for the Turkish international – but that they could sign him ahead of their league rivals.

“With Zeki Celik, again, I think Everton have identified a serious talent there, Celik has been at Lille for two seasons now, he’s a full Turkey international. [He’s] very good in defensive duels at right-back, a strong provider of crosses, [a] disciplined player who doesn’t pick up many red cards.

“You can understand why top Premier League clubs and other clubs are thinking this is a player to pick off.

“If Everton are quick, and the information I have is that they have already proposed a fee of €15m to Lille for Celik, they can probably get him ahead of Tottenham.”

So, it looks like if Everton can act swiftly, they will be able to get a player who Castles clearly rates.

TIF Thoughts…

Celik had a decent season for Lille with a 6.73 average rating in the league, which would have put him in ninth place in Everton’s squad and just behind Djibril Sidibe for the Toffees’ right-backs from the 2019/20 season.

The fact that Spurs are also interested might speed up Everton’s move for the Turk, and it is clear that Castles is a fan of him. (37:15)

The Toffees have supposedly made a bid of €15m (£13.58m) (40:10), but with Lille wanting €20m (£18.10m), it will be interesting to see if a compromise can be reached that will see the 23-year-old move to Goodison Park.
